All is provisionally well with the website. On 6/29 an addict brought to my attention that there was no
meeting list on the front page of the website. Some quick digging found that our website had been
hacked. I bubbled this up to the Unified PR Subcommittee members immediately, and Richard took over
and was able to swoop in and save the day. He has implemented strict activity logs on our website.
Monitoring this shows that folks are still trying to get in but have been unsuccessful.

Web site stats from Google for 6/14 – 7/11/2026:
30.4k total impressions – how many times a user saw a link to our site in a search
3.79k total clicks – how many times a user clicked through to our site
12.5% average click-through rate
Average position in a search is 9.9
The vast majority of our clicks came from Mobile, while over half of our impressions came from Desktop.
There were over 100 clicks almost every day in this cycle.
The top queries in Google all contain either “rvana” OR “na”

    Phoneline Coordinator – Phoneline Coordinator:
    a) Update phoneline information with the phoneline provider at the Area, Regional, and World
    levels when a change occurs.
    b) Answer questions about the phoneline.
    c) Contact phoneline volunteers, once quarterly, to determine if they want to remain on the
    volunteer list and that they are still clean. Determine if the phone number is still working and
    update the volunteers on matters of continued training and PR issues.
    d) Keep a list of community services and referrals from outside service groups. (We now use
    211 Service)
    e) Provide a written report at all subcommittee meetings
